Full Description
Infant Burial 7 was found in Trial Trench A, Section 12SE (about 30m to the southeast of Building I) during excavations at Colliton Park in 1937 (2). It was in a carefully cut grave oriented N-S and was buried in a wooden coffin. The burial was of an 18-23 month old child found extended with the head to the south and apparently had been wrapped in a shroud held together by nine bronze pins, found mainly on the chest. A braided cord or hair bangle was found on the left wrist.
Closer examination (4) indicates a seventeenth-century date for this burial.

ā(215) ⦠(d) Inhumation of a child of about 5 years, extended N. to S. (head S., facing E.) in a grave carefully cut in the Chalk, with remains of a wooden coffin, about 30 yds. S.E. of building (182), Colliton Park (68999093). It had apparently been wrapped in a shroud done up with bronze pins, of which several were found, mainly on the chest; on the left wrist was a cord or hair bangle. Parallel with the grave and adjoining its W. side, a shallow elongated pit contained a bronze ring, an iron blade, a fragment of glass, and animal bones.
